Consider the following two player game. Player 1 moves first and chooses TOP or BOTTOM. If player 1 chooses TOP then the game ends and both Player 1 and Player 2 get $2 each. But if Player 1 chooses BOTTOM, then Player 2 gets the move and Player 2 can respond with LEFT or RIGHT. If Player 2 chooses LEFT then Player 1 gets $1 while Player 2 gets $4. But if Player 2 chooses RIGHT, then Player 1 gets $3 and Player 2 gets $1.
(a) Draw the game tree for this game. Clearly label your tree with the moves and the payoffs to each player. (b) If you solve this game using backward induction, then what would be the outcome of this game? That is, what is the subgame perfect equilibrium? Explain briefly how you arrive at your answer.
